://mirror.bjtu.edu.cn/cran/web/packages/tm/tm.pdf 简介 tm 即text mining,是用来做文本挖掘的一个R包,是一个进行自然语言处理的基础包。...安装 该包的安装方法是install.packages("tm") 数据输入—文集(corpus) 文集代表一个文档集,通常一个文件就是一个文档。多个文档构成一个文集。...下面是简单的处理流程 source --> elements ---> reader ---> document 其中,tm包中有几种reader,比如readPlain(),readPDF(),readDOC...language 指明文本的语言 因此,对于包tm目录下的texts/txt目录下的文本文件可以这样做成一个文集 library(tm)#> Loading required package: NLPtxt...有了矩阵以后,可以有很多R函数可以作用于它,但是tm包提供了一些常用的函数,比如你想找到那些至少 出现了10次的单词,使用findFreqTerms()函数 findFreqTerms(dtm,10)
使用默认方法安装相关R中文文本挖掘包(tmcn、Rwordseg、Rweibo)时,会出现安装失败。合适的方法是:通过源代码安装相关包的程序:手工下载源代码及其依赖,然后编译安装。...首先是基础性的tm包。tm包是R文本挖掘的通用包。直接使用install.package即可安装。...install.packages("tm") tmcn、Rwordseg、Rweibo是李舰等人开发的中文文本挖掘包。三个网页(官网)中提供了包说明与安装方法。但经测试,其中的安装方法不可用。...正确的安装方法为: 先下载tmcn、[Rwordseg]、Rweibo 的源码。 tmcn无依赖关系,直接使用。...该包需要预先安装Java环境。如果未曾安装Java,请先安装Java,安装Java(及PATH的配置)过程不再赘述。
使用默认方法安装相关R中文文本挖掘包(tmcn、Rwordseg、Rweibo)时,会出现安装失败。合适的方法是:通过源代码安装相关包的程序:手工下载源代码及其依赖,然后编译安装。...首先是基础性的tm包。tm包是R文本挖掘的通用包。直接使用install.package即可安装。...本帖隐藏的内容 1 install.packages("tm")tmcn、Rwordseg、Rweibo是李舰等人开发的中文文本挖掘包。三个网页(官网)中提供了包说明与安装方法。...但经测试,其中的安装方法不可用。正确的安装方法为:先下载tmcn、[Rwordseg]、Rweibo的源码。tmcn无依赖关系,直接使用。...该包需要预先安装Java环境。如果未曾安装Java,请先安装Java,安装Java(及PATH的配置)过程不再赘述。
今天我们看下文本挖掘在R语言中是如何被实现。文本挖掘作为自然语言处理的一个分支,主要目的是一个抽取有效、新颖、有用、可理解的、散布在文本文件中的有价值知识,并且利用这些知识更好地组织信息的过程。...本次主要给大家介绍下tm包的使用。...首先看下包的安装: install.packages(“tm”) install.packages(“filehash”) 首先看下此包中主要的参数render取值的范围: ?...但无法引入R外部的数据库资源。 3....包构建分布式语料库,例如在HDFS中语料库的构建。
︱文本挖掘套餐包之——XML+tm+SnowballC包 笔者寄语:文本挖掘、情感分析是目前非结构数据非常好用、有效的分析方式。...包)、格式转化 tm包可以实现:建立语料库、创建文档-词频矩阵、去噪(还有Rwordseg包是中文分词包) SnowballC包可以实现:提取词干 本篇暂时不介绍XML包的数据爬取,先来看后面两个包的实现...本文以一个案例介绍SnowballC包+tm包,使用的数据是R语言中自带的数据集,案例部分来源于参考西门吹风博客。...一、函数调用、数据导入、生成语料库 library(SnowballC) library(tm) #vignette("tm") #调用函数包文件 ##1.Data Import 导入自带的路透社的...,tm包调用SnowballC可以词干化,函数名字叫:stemDocument; 记号化在tm包中叫做getTokenizers函数。
应用定性数据分析包RQDA(Qualitative Data Analysis)和文挖掘框架包tm结合进行文本挖掘。...好在黄荣贵开发的RQDA包可以进行文档管理和内容编码及提取,大大方便了利用tm包进行文本挖掘,既提高了效率又提高了准确性,下面举一个小例子: 1、安装RQDA包、tm包和中文分词软件(分词软件见下面链接...); http://www.pinggu.org/bbs/thread-853290-1-1.html 注:现在中文分词软件已经直接放到RQDAtm程序包中(https://r-forge.r-project.org.../R/?...4问题 6 一、出现5次以上的词条 —————————————————————————- 1、根据编码“网友”分析: gg tm("网友" ,mf = TRUE) > findFreqTerms
简介 平常在各种R语言群里,总会遇到关于安装R包的问题,例如:搭载在github上的R包,由于网速(外网)原因而无法下载该怎么办?...这里小编分享下平常逼不得已才使用的“下三滥”方法——直接下载包,通过本地安装。 网上好多解决方案都是基于R gui的,但现实中使用Rstudio这个IDE会更多些。...接下来以gmm包在Rstudio下安装为例: 教程 使用bing搜索该包,找到相应网站[1]。 关键词:R包名称+R,或者可以再加上CRAN。 ?...搜索技巧:R包名称+R 找到Downloads板块,下载对应的压缩包 这里以mac为例 ?...这个方法对一些有很多依赖包的包可能会很头疼,就怕安装完成,他还说你有其他包没安装,那你只能“将错就错”了!
2、作用:实现特定的功能,你需要什么功能,安装相应的R包就行。说人话就是使用智能手机,需要使用微信与人聊天,你就按照微信APP,需要上腾讯视频看电视剧,你就安装腾讯视频APP。...R包,使用 “BiocManager::install()来安装 (3)github网站,是R包作者写的,没有经过审核,使用”devtools::install_github...几乎不使用,使用时需要写明R包的作者,就是指明选择谁写的R包。...5、如何实现快速下载 如果官网速度慢,请使用镜像网站 图片 图片 官方网站CRAN网站的镜像使用方法1,Bioconductor网站的镜像使用方法2,方法2也适用CRAN 三、安装R包会遇到问题...,要学会解决问题 图片 以上图片均引用生信技能树数据挖掘课程小洁老师的课件。
介绍这个包扩展了ggplot2,提供了用于对齐和组织多个图的高级工具,特别是那些自动重新排序观察结果的工具,比如树形图。...它提供了对布局调整和情节注释的精细控制,使您能够创建复杂的、出版质量的可视化,同时仍然使用熟悉的ggplot2语法。...create complex, publication-quality visualizations while still using the familiar grammar of ggplot2.案例安装R包...install.packages("ggalign")install.packages("ggalign", repos = c("https://yunuuuu.r-universe.dev"..., "https://cloud.r-project.org"))# install.packages("remotes")remotes::install_github("Yunuuuu/ggalign
当我们在使用很多R包的时候总会有些包里面的函数引发我们的好奇心,总想去看看他们具体怎么实现的,今天我们就来讲下如何去解析一个别人写好的R包。 1....我们先知道我们想去解析的R包的名字,比如“InformationValue”。 2. 打开R语言的官网R包的列表,然后利用浏览器的检索检索下我们找的包的位置,然后进入R包的详细介绍页面。 ? 3....在R包详细页面我们可以看到图中标出的位置,那就是R包的源代码文件,下载源代码问价,解压后文件的结构如下图: ? 4. 接下来就是激动人心的时刻了,进入R/目录,迎面而来是R语言代码文件了。 ? 5....我们首先打开主函数文件“Main.R”,然后就可以在R文件中检索我们想要的主函数名称。 ? ? 6. 当然,我们有时候并不满足于看看主函数,更想深入看其子函数程序,那也是没问题的,如图: ?...至此,我们便可以在R/目录下随心所欲查看R包的所有源程序。
大家应该很熟悉windows下的R语言,并且也知道如何安装R包。但是呢,如果对于我们这种Linux小白很好奇那些只有在Linux下才能用的包怎么能让我们在windows下体验下呢。...那么,作为神一样的R语言简直无所不能,他们开发了Rtool,这个工具不仅是为创建R包用的,同时也可以让那些以gz结尾的R包可以安装在windows环境下。...今天我们就来介绍下R语言与Rtool结合后是如何玩转R包的。...接下来将是见证奇迹的时刻了,填充好title后再次运行编译程序: ? 那么我们的R包建好了,当然R包也是gz结尾的,意味着只有Linux下是好用的。...既然这样,那么我们正好可以来试验下我们R结合Rtool的强大。直接在window是下导入我们建好的R包,不过提前声明的是如果导入Linux下的R包最好是本地导入,而不是直接在线下载,那样是不会成功的。
调出函数library() require()内置基础包basedatabase:存放数据集utils:工具函数grDevices:绘图相关graphics:R绘图函数stats:与统计相关的函数methods...:一般定义方法和类splinesstats4tcltk试例help(package"R包名称") #查看R包详情信息library(help="R包名称")ls(package:R包名称) #列出包中所有函数...data(package=R包名称)#列出包中包含的所有数据集detach(package:R包名称) #移除R包remove.package(R包名称) #卸载R包R包批量迁移installed.package...() #显示所有已安装R包
R语言是一个强大的数据分析工具,其强大之处在于有各种各样的R包帮助其实现各种各样的功能。...通常来说,R包的安装主要有四种方法,包括:1)从R语言官网上直接下载相关R包并安装;2)从Bioconductor上下载R包并安装;3)从Github上下载R包并安装;4)手动安装R包。...接下来我将和大家分享R包的具体安装: 1)首先获取下载的R包的名字,比如下载metafor这个R包,可以先在官网(https://www.r-project.org/)上找到这个包,了解一下这个包的详细内容和使用说明...,github中的R包需要在其前面加上该包所在的库名,否则无法进行下载安装。...4)关于手动安装R包,也是使用install.packages()函数,但是一般情况下使用较少,这里暂不叙述,如有问题,可以留言提问。
当你需要执行特定的统计测试、可视化或其他任务时,你可能会发现相应的功能已经被封装在一个或多个R包中。然而,对于新手或需要一次性安装多个R包的用户来说,这个过程可能会有些繁琐。...为了大规模安装所需要的R包,你可以使用几种不同的方法。...以下是两种常见的方法:常用安装install.packages函数是我们常用的安装R包的方式,需要注意的是这些R包必须是在CRAN仓库中,否则安装将会失败。...R包的网址bioconductor。...该项目是存放了大量用于生物研究的R包,很多做生物信息分析的人都会使用里面提供的R包。它的安装包是通过BiocManager包提供的install函数实现的。
下面是2月优秀学员投稿 超多朋友咨询R语言可视化的配色问题,我也简单整理了一下,希望对大家有帮助!...首先 scales包的show_col显示颜色函数有大用处,其次函数 colors() 列出了 R 识别的所有颜色名称。...首先是获取颜色,有独立的函数,加载ggsci包即可: library(ggsci) cl=pal_lancet("lanonc",alpha = 0.6)(4) cl library(scales)...Rcolorbrewer 专注于调色的R包:RColorBrewer,首先是显示所有的 调色板 display.brewer.all() 函数: library(RColorBrewer) display.brewer.all...grDevices 跟前面的专注于调色的R包:RColorBrewer有点类似,也是内置了各种各样的配色体系。
安装R语言的包的方法: 1....自动安装(在线安装) 在R的控制台,输入 install.packages("gridExtra") # 安装 gridExtra install.packages("stepNorm", contriburl...手动安装(离线安装) Windows: 下载package.zip文件 打开R的菜单栏->Packages->“Install package from local zip file…” 选择package.zip...文件 Linux上安装R包(离线安装): 下载package.tar.gz文件 在Shell终端(注意不是R)输入: sudo R CMD INSTALL package.tar.gz 注意:需要sudo...查看全部安装的R包: .packages(all.available=T) 查看某个安装的R包: library("XML") help(package="XML")
本文是本学期第一篇,聊一聊什么是好的R包。这个问题源于年前一个同学,她在学习R语言,然后拿着一张总结的一些R包的图片问我:还有没有更好的包?当时就把我问蒙了,问她什么是更好的包?...有关真正辣鸡的R包及抄袭别人R包发SCI文章毕业的事情,可以围观Y叔(公众号biobabble)的一系列文章。...那么什么是好的R包呢,对于我们这些只需要用R来做生信分析的人来说,如果功力没有那么深厚,看不懂R包的源代码,确实需要找到一些普遍都在使用且坚持更新的包,不仅仅不容易出错,而且网上这些包的学习资料也更多。...其实每个月生信类的杂志都会出很多新的R包的文章,但是大部分都没什么人用。能在网上留下痕迹的都是经过大家检验的。...对于R包在文献中的使用 6万多篇论文总共用到了2400个R程序包,其中也只有31个引用超过了100次。以这个标准来看,98.7%的炮灰率啊。。。
library("devtools") create_package("D:/yyds") 运行之后会自动打开另外一个界面,当前目录即为包目录。...修改Description 修改描述包的一些信息。...创建函数 可以手动创建函数: library("devtools") use_r("hd") 自动在R目录创建了名为hd.R的文件,这这里面就可以写函数的所有信息 前面写函数的注释信息,然后接着写函数的内容...将此函数导出至环境中,使用户可以使用,不写该标签的话用户不能使用,但是可以在该R脚本内调用(private??)...检测结果只要没错误就问题不大,不过也需要看一下具体过程。
r语言的包中,集成了众多函数,大大扩展了r的功能且降低了使用难度。本篇文章就来介绍r语言中包的两种安装方式:install.packages和从github安装包。...install.packages() install.packages()是从镜像安装包,在括号中输入包的名称字符串就可以完成包的安装。...这里提醒一个小问题,有时候使用这个语句,会显示can't open the URL... 相关信息,导致包安装失败,这是因为镜像地址无法打开,此时我们可以使用repos参数修改为国内的镜像地址。...方法一:通过devtools包中的install_github函数。...本方法的缺点在于,因为要进行搜索,所以运行耗时较长。 除上述方法,通过本地安装包也是常用的方法之一。